MarketMeNow is inviting retail business owners to try a customer acquisition and marketing tool that allows practices to find new customers by targeting specific geographic or demographic areas.

The company, founded by marketing specialists Nick Frazer and Marian Stefani, claimed the product mixes the best of Equifax data, Google Maps and Moonpig-like creative graphics to target and then mail potential customers.

To use the system practices simply register with www.marketmenow.co.uk , choose their location and then select an area they would like to find new customers in. This can be chosen by radius from the practice or drawn freehand on a Google map allowing specific neighbourhoods, or even streets, to be targeted. The number of potential leads found in that area is then displayed as a pie chart. This selection can be progressively broken down by categories such as, gender, spending power and accommodation price bands. This allows the selection to be progressively whittled down to exactly the type of customer lead required.
